Yakutia Launches Leadership Program for Military Personnel
The Republic of Sakha (Yakutia) launches the "Yakutia – Land of Heroes" program on February 21st, training 50 military personnel (25 active, 25 reserve) in leadership and management through internships and courses, facilitated by RANEPA, with graduates expected to fill leadership roles in government...

Leadership Development: Imitate, Innovate, and Personalize
The "imitate then innovate" model, grounded in behavioral science, emphasizes observational learning, practice, and personalization to develop diverse leadership skills, contrasting with reliance on innate talent alone.

Executive Coaching: High ROI, Low Utilization
A 2024 ICF report shows 87% of organizations see high ROI from executive coaching, but two-thirds of top leaders lack external guidance; Stanford research shows 43% of leaders are receptive to coaching, highlighting a significant untapped potential for improvement.
